Use color-coded sticky notes to differentiate participant inputs. Assign specific colors to team members or input types (questions, ideas, blockers). This visual organization helps participants quickly scan the canvas and find relevant content.

Structured Communication Exercise: The Round-Robin Protocol

One of the most effective techniques for remote workshops is the round-robin protocol. This ensures every participant has equal speaking time and reduces the dominance of vocal team members.

Implementation Steps

  1. Create a timer frame in Miro using the timer widget or a simple sticky note with a countdown
  2. Assign speaking order using numbered sticky notes arranged in a circle
  3. Set explicit rules: Each person speaks for exactly 2 minutes when their turn arrives
  4. Use the “pass” option for participants who want to skip their turn

For developers, this structure works well during code review discussions, architecture planning, and incident post-mortems. The fixed time allocation prevents discussions from spiraling while ensuring all perspectives get heard.

Real-Time Collaboration: Voting and Prioritization

Miro’s voting features enable democratic decision-making in real-time workshops. Use dot voting for prioritizing features, selecting approaches, or identifying the most important blockers.

Dot Voting Workflow

  1. Present options as cards or sticky notes in a central area
  2. Explain voting rules: each participant gets 3-5 dots
  3. Enable anonymous voting in Miro’s voting settings
  4. Allow 2-3 minutes for voting
  5. Sort results by vote count automatically

For engineering teams, this works exceptionally well for tech debt prioritization, RFC review, and sprint planning. The visual result immediately shows team consensus without lengthy debate.

Documentation and Follow-Up

The value of a well-helped workshop diminishes without proper documentation. After each session:

  1. Export the canvas as PDF for permanent record
  2. Screenshot key decision points
  3. Create action items in your project management tool
  4. Share summary within 24 hours

Facilitator Checklists for Different Workshop Types

Architecture Review Workshop (90 minutes):

  1. Pre-workshop (1 week): Distribute architecture diagram for async review
  2. Opening (5 min): Clarify decision scope and constraints
  3. Async input (15 min): Participants add questions/concerns to designated frame
  4. Presentation (20 min): Architect walks through design decisions
  5. Guided critique (30 min): Round-robin protocol for structured feedback
  6. Parking lot review (10 min): Address tangential issues identified
  7. Action items (5 min): Assign follow-ups and next meeting
  8. Post-workshop: Export decision record within 24 hours

Feature Brainstorm Workshop (60 minutes):

  1. Warm-up (5 min): Share recent successful features
  2. Async input (ongoing): Team members add ideas during week before meeting
  3. Clustering (15 min): Group related ideas, identify themes
  4. Impact/effort analysis (15 min): Dot voting to score each cluster
  5. Discussion (15 min): Talk through top-voted items
  6. Next steps (5 min): Decide which ideas to prototype/explore
  7. Post-workshop: Create tickets from validated ideas

Retrospective Workshop (60 minutes):

  1. Safe space (2 min): Remind team of psychological safety commitment
  2. Async input (20 min during week): Team members add what went well/could improve
  3. Grouping (10 min): Cluster related feedback
  4. Discussion (15 min): Talk through top themes
  5. Action planning (10 min): Pick 1-2 experiments to try
  6. Commitment (3 min): Team agrees on what to measure
  7. Post-workshop: Track follow-ups in dedicated retro document

Technical Setup for Large Group Workshops (20+ participants)

Miro performance degrades with many simultaneous editors. For larger groups:

  1. Use breakout boards: Divide into groups of 5-8, each in separate frames
  2. Assign facilitators: One person manages each breakout group
  3. Stagger editing: Have groups work sequentially rather than simultaneously
  4. Simplify visuals: Reduce complexity of main board when over 15 participants
  5. Use voting instead of live editing: More participants = more voting features, fewer live edits
